DescriptionThe Lindab series of curtain bladed fire dampers are designedto stop the spread of fire through ducts, walls and floors. Withinthe limits of the largest and smallest damper, there is an infinitesizing capability, so dampers can be supplied to customers’exact requirements.

The damper blades are precision rollformed and theninterlocked to provide a ‘curtain’ with an angular, heat deflectingconstruction. All dampers are supplied with two constant forcestainless steel closure springs and locking ramps to ensurepositive closure. All dampers are suitable for horizontal orvertical installation.

Dampers are supplied as standard with a fusible link set tooperate at 72°C unless otherwise stated, (other temperaturesavailable).

Dampers are available with a range of spigot mountingoptions to meet any application.

ConstructionThe Lindab series of fire dampers are manufactured as standardfrom corrosion resistant galvanised mild steel. It offers superiorfire performance characteristics and is suitable for all normalapplications. Dampers can also be supplied with stainless steelblades and galvanised mild steel frames or all stainless steel(Grade 430).

ApprovalsThe Lindab fire dampers as detailed within this literature aresuitable for installations where a fire rating of up to four hours isspecified in terms of the adopted integrity criterion of BS 476:Part 22: 1987 (Assessment report: CC90521), for fire attackfrom either face and are available in single units up to amaximum size of 1500mm x 1500mm. The dampers may bemounted in concrete or masonry walls or in concrete floors inthe same manner as those tested. (i.e. with steel angles onboth sides or using a HEVAC frame).

A specimen of an uninsulated damper of internal throataperture size 1000mm wide by 1000mm high, mounted via aHEVAC installation frame within a masonry block work wall150mm thick, has been subjected to a fire test to determine itsfire resistance. The test was performed in accordance with BSEN 1366: Fire Resistance Tests For Service Installations – Part2 Fire Dampers (Test Report: WARRES No. 110372)

The unit satisfied the conditions of both integrity andLeakage during the fire test, the test was discontinued after aperiod of 240 minutes.

Fire RatingDampers available as four hour single section units (Test ReportTE 81844)

A Lindab galvanised steel rectangular curtain type damperwith an Easy Maintenance Link and HEVAC frame having anominal aperture of 1m x 1m, as described in the above reportand detailed within this literature, was subjected to a fireresistance test carried out in accordance with ISO/DIS 10294/1for a duration of 240min. Throughout the course of the testmeasurements were taken of the gas velocities generatedwithin a test rig connected to the damper unit whilstmaintaining a pressure differential of 300Pa across the closeddamper.

Quality AssuranceLindab fire dampers are manufactured in accordance with aQuality Assurance system assessed to BS EN ISO 9001:2000and the company is registered to this standard.

ConstructionCasings: Model FD 110 casings are manufactured from 0.8mmgalvanised mild steel. All other models have casingsmanufactured from 1.2mm galvanised mild steel. (FD 162 casings over 1 metre diameter manufactured from1.6mm galvanised mild steel).

Blades: Are specially rollformed from 0.8mm galvanised mild steel asstandard. All dampers are fitted with two stainless steel coiltype constant tension springs.

Fusible Link: All dampers are fitted with a fusible link rated at a 72°Cnominal. Other temperatures maybe specified as an option.

Note: Stainless steel blades and/or cases are available as astandard option.

Corrosion Test: The 100% galvanised mild steel models have been successfullycorrosion tested by the GLC Scientific branch in the UK. Thistest involves long-term exposure to highly concentrated saltladen air, with consequent heavy deposition of materials.Subsequently the test unit was fired and operated successfully.

Typical Damper Construction

CasingsManufactured from corrosion resistantgalvanised steel as standard. (Grade 430 stainless steel optional).

SpringsStainless Steel coil tension springsensuring powerful blade closure when appropriate.

Pull ringsTo enable resetting of the damperfrom the non-access side. (Specificsizes only).

Fusible Link/Release MechanismTypical two-piece fusible link rated at72°C.Alternative temperature rated fusiblelink mechanisms available.

BladesRollformed single skin interlockinggalvanised high integrity curtainshutter.(Grade 430 stainless steel bladesoptional).

Blade Guide/Locking RampsGalvanised steel locking ramps ensurepositive blade closure within integralblade guides.

The illustration shows model FD 110

Product SelectionModel FD 110Suitable for “in duct” mounting. Recommended for low or medium velocities, blades are partially in the airstream. Our mostcompetitively priced yet fully tested damper.

Model FD 150Rectangular spigotted damper with blades partially out of the airstream. Suitable for medium and low velocity applications.

Model FD 160Rectangular spigotted damper with blades completely out of the airstream when in the open position. Suitable for high velocityapplications

Model FD 162Circular spigotted damper with blades completely out of the airstream when in the open position. Suitable for high velocityapplications

N.B. We also supply this model with flat oval spigots

HEVAC\HVCAInstallation FramerThe Installation Frame isdesigned to be factoryassembled on to a FireDamper. The Frame will,under fire conditions, allowthe Damper to expandwithout distortion. UpstandFlange webs with fixingtabs built into the surroundingstructure ensure that the complete assembly will be retainedwithin the structural opening.

Easy Maintenance Link-EML.Allows the Fire Damper tobe tested quickly and safely.The damper can bemechanically released andreloaded with one hand onsmall units from indicatedside of duct.

SolenoidElectricallyenergised toactivate closureof the curtainblade pack.Normally “de-energised”, activated by an electrical impulseeither from or via a detector or control panel. The solenoid canbe fitted for standard “direct link” operation.

For maintenance/servicing the solenoid can be manuallyover-ridden for testing purposes.24 volt A.C., 110 volt A.C. and 240 volt A.C.300 VA minimum required.

Electrical Micro SwitchProvides remote indication of bladepack position. The electrical circuit iscompleted or broken when the lowestblade operates the arm of the microswitch.

N.B. Certain combinations of options may not be available on smaller sized dampers. Our sales office will be pleased to advise.

Visual Position IndicatorsProvides localindication of whetherthe blade pack is openor closed. This indicator is normally fitted withinthe vertical face of thecase adjacent to thebottom blade when inthe closed position.

Blade Position Indicators

Multiple AssembliesTwo or more units can bearranged in a completemultiple assembly whererequired. Blade closedpositions are indicated byarrows. Before installing anymultiple assembly theproposed arrangementsshould be agreed with therelevant authority.

Electro-Thermal Link-ETLA dual response fusible link which reacts (melts) whensubjected to either local heat or an electrical impulse of lowpower and short duration. The standard temperaturerating is 74°C. The low powerrequirement of the E.T.L.means that it can be releasedwith an electrical impulse (50milliseconds of between 6 volt and 30volt AC or DC with a minimum current of 0.2amperes) from a suitable smoke detector or other source.

Electro-MagnetInterruption ofelectrical current toactivate closure of thecurtain blade pack.As an alternative to thesolenoid for systems thatrequire normally “energised” actuators, that automaticallyoperate in the event of an interruption of electrical supply.

24 volt, 110 volt, and 240 volt D.C. supply models available,which when complemented with a rectifier may be used withA.C. supply.Magnets rated at 5w.
